Baked Mushroom Chicken

Mushrooms and sherry enhance the taste of this baked chicken dish.

SERVINGS: 6

CATEGORY: Main Dish

METHOD: Baked

TIME: Prep/Total Time: 30 min.

Ingredients:

  • 4 cups sliced fresh mushrooms
  • 3 tablespoons butter, divided
  • 6 boneless skinless chicken breast halves (4 ounces each)
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 1/2 cup chicken broth
  • 1/4 cup sherry

Directions:

In a large skillet, saute mushrooms in 2 tablespoons butter until tender. Place chicken in a greased shallow 3-qt. baking dish; sprinkle with salt and pepper. Melt remaining butter; drizzle over chicken. Combine broth and sherry; pour over chicken. Spoon mushrooms over top.
    Cover and bake at 400° for 20-25 minutes or until a meat thermometer reads 170°. Yield: 6 servings.
